Permit Requirements in Reynoldsville

Know when you need a permit to ensure your project is legal and safe

General Rules

Roofing permits typically ensure work meets local building codes for safety, wind uplift resistance, and proper installation.

In areas like Reynoldsville, permits are often required for substantial roofing projects to protect property and lives.

When Permits Are Required

Permits are usually needed for:

  • Full roof replacements
  • New roof installations
  • Structural changes or additions
  • Commercial roofing projects
  • Any work altering the roof's load-bearing capacity

Always verify with local authorities for your specific project.

Common Exemptions

Common exemptions include:

  • Minor repairs, like replacing a few shingles
  • Like-for-like patch work
  • Work under small square footage thresholds

Even if exempt, check locally as rules vary.

Permit Process

1

1. Verify Requirements

Contact your local building department in Reynoldsville or Harrison County to confirm if a permit is needed for your roofing project.

2

2. Gather Documentation

Prepare plans, material specs, contractor details, and property info. Hire a licensed pro familiar with local codes to help.

3

3. Submit Application

File the permit application with the appropriate local office, often including fees based on project scope.

4

4. Await Approval & Inspections

Once approved, schedule inspections during and after work to ensure compliance.

Compliance Tips

  • βœ“ Work with licensed, local contractors who know Reynoldsville codes and can pull permits.
  • βœ“ Document everythingβ€”plans, inspections, receiptsβ€”for insurance and resale value.
  • βœ“ Schedule inspections promptly to avoid delays or rework.
  • βœ“ Choose code-approved materials rated for WV's snow and wind loads.
  • βœ“ Verify permit status before final payment to the contractor.

Special Considerations

HOA Rules

HOAs in Reynoldsville neighborhoods may require prior approval for roofing materials, colors, and styles. Check your covenants first.

Zoning

Zoning rules can dictate roofing materials or reflectivity. Confirm your property's zoning complies with the project.

Historic Properties

If in a historic district, additional reviews may apply to preserve architectural features. Contact local historic preservation for guidance.

Permit & Compliance FAQs

Do I need a permit for a full roof replacement in Reynoldsville?

Yes, full replacements typically require a permit to ensure safety and code compliance. Confirm with local authorities.

What about minor roof repairs?

Minor repairs often don't need permits, but anything beyond patching may. Always check to be safe.

How long does the permit process take?

Processing varies; plan ahead. It often involves review and approval before work starts.

Who can pull a roofing permit?

Licensed contractors usually handle this. Homeowners may apply but pros know the ropes best.

Are there special rules for commercial roofing?

Commercial projects often have stricter requirements, including fire ratings and access. Verify locally.

What if I skip the permit?

Risks include fines, insurance issues, or forced redo. Permits protect you long-term.
